#597c5e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#597c5e is composed of 34.9% red, 48.6% green and 36.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 28.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 24.2% yellow and 51.4% black. It has a hue angle of 128.6 degrees, a saturation of 16.4% and a lightness of 41.8%. #597c5e color hex could be obtained by blending #b2f8bc with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

#597c5e color description : Mostly desaturated dark lime green.

#597c5e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#597c5e has RGB values of R:89, G:124, B:94 and CMYK values of C:0.28, M:0, Y:0.24,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 5864542.

Shades and Tints of #597c5e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070a07 is the darkest color, while #fdfef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#597c5e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#696c6a is the less saturated color, while #07ce23 is the most saturated one.
